Top 10 Most Expensive Streets in Clermont, FL

The following are the Top 10 most expensive streets in Clermont. The average price for homes on these streets range from $1,400,000 to $2,100,000.

1. Shady Retreat Loop

Shady Retreat Loop is the 1st most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2021, with an average sale price of $2,100,000. It is home to the Johns Lake Landing subdivision.

Average Price: $2,100,000

2. Magnolia Cove Court

Magnolia Cove Court is the 2nd most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2005, with an average sale price of $2,095,000.

Average Price: $2,095,000

3. Magnolia Pointe Boulevard

Magnolia Pointe Boulevard is the 3rd most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2001, with an average sale price of $1,840,000. It is home to the Magnolia Pointe subdivision.

Average Price: $1,840,000

4. Crescent Bay Blvd

Crescent Bay Blvd is the 4th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2019, with an average sale price of $1,800,000. It is home to the Crescent Bay subdivision.

Average Price: $1,800,000

5. Fiesta Street

Fiesta Street is the 5th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2024, with an average sale price of $1,690,000. It is home to the Groveland Farms subdivision.

Average Price: $1,690,000

6. Cobblestone Lane

Cobblestone Lane is the 6th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built from 1999 to 2004, ranging in price from $970,000 to $2,300,000. It is home to the Magnolia Pointe subdivision.

Average Price: $1,635,000

7. Secret Hollow Loop

Secret Hollow Loop is the 7th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 2020, with an average sale price of $1,505,000. It is home to the Johns Lake Landing subdivision.

Average Price: $1,505,000

8. Wolf Springs Court

Wolf Springs Court is the 8th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es and land with an average sale price of $1,450,000. It is home to the Wolfhead Ridge subdivision.

Average Price: $1,450,000

9. Autumn Lane

Autumn Lane is the 9th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 1994, with an average sale price of $1,435,000.

Average Price: $1,435,000

10. Mountain Trail

Mountain Trail is the 10th most expensive street in Clermont. It has single-family homes built in 1992, with an average sale price of $1,400,000.

Average Price: $1,400,000
